The Lost Weekend With Van Halen

MTV used to have contests with rockstars where you could meet and party with them. Some of the more famous contests include the “Evict Axl Rose” contest in 1990 where you would win his Los Angeles condo and he’d throw you a housewarming party.

Then there was one that happened years earlier when one lucky fan and a friend could win a chance to party with Van Halen over 2 nights in 1984. “The Lost Weekend with Van Halen” was one of the greatest MTV contests ever.

A Tumultuous Year for Van Halen

1984 was a tumultuous year for Van Halen. The band released their record 1984, which was a massive hit and gave the band their first #1 hit single with “Jump”. It also was the source of a lot of creative tension between guitarist Eddie Van Halen and front man David Lee Roth. Eddie wanted the band’s music to grow and evolve, while Roth wanted to stay in the gutter.

The band members seemed more splintered than ever. Roth was making it clear in the press that he may not be around in Van Halen forever. It was no surprise a year later when he was finally out of the group.

While the band was dealing with creative differences, the tour to support 1984 was massive. It got so bloated that drummer Alex Van Halen admitted that the band made no money on it.

The Lost Weekend With Van Halen

Van Halen had teamed up with MTV to give 2 lucky fans a chance to party with the band. The contest was called “The Lost Weekend with Van Halen”. The grand prize was to hang out with Van Halen for 2 days on the road.

Other prizes included $1,000 cash, a Honda NightHawk motorcycle, a video camera to film the adventure, an Atari video game system and a private screening of the movie Footloose on the lear jet that would take you to meet the band.

Winner of the Contest

MTV received over a million postcard entries for the contest. Kurt Jefferies was the winner of the contest. He was 20 at the time and lived in Pennsylvania. Jefferies had a girlfriend at the time who he didn’t take to meet Van Halen, but maybe that was a good thing.

After Jeffries was announced as the winner, he received hundreds of offers from women offering their bodies, while men offered him money and even motorcycles to tag along for the weekend.

Instead, he would end up choosing one of his friends, Tom Winnick. According to the Van Halen News Desk, even after he picked his friend to tag along, Jeffries was inundated with requests from people to get as many souvenirs as possible from the band. The whole thing was taped by MTV to air on their channel.

The Flight to Detroit

The pair was picked up from their home by a limo and then flown on a lear jet to Detroit where Van Halen was playing two nights. According to the Van Halen News Desk, prior to landing in Detroit, the pair had already started drinking and by the time they disembarked from the plane their blood alcohol limit was twice the legal amount in the state of Michigan.

Upon landing in Detroit, they were picked up by another limo and taken to their hotel. Upon arriving at the hotel, groupies who were waiting for the band recognized the contest winners and tried to cut some deals with them to get access to the band, but nothing was agreed to.

The pair was shuttled to their suites where they found various pieces of Van Halen memorabilia including tour jackets and guitar picks. They headed off to Van Halen’s concert at Cobo Hall that same evening.

“Treated us like one of the guys and really paid attention to us.” – Kurt Jefferies

Jefferies recalled being “nervous as hell” but fondly remembered how the band, according to him, “treated us like one of the guys and really paid attention to us.”

The pair drank with the band, posed for photos backstage, and Jeffries was brought on stage by the band where he was sprayed with champagne and hit in the face with a cake. The real party though started after the show.

Groupies, Alcohol and Drugs

There were groupies, alcohol and drugs. According to one Van Halen crew member, the antics that weekend were “x-rated” and Jeffries would spend some time with a famous groupie named Tammy thanks to David Lee Roth who set the whole thing up.

Unbeknownst to the people of MTV, Jefferies had suffered brain trauma a couple of years earlier, as a result of falling 13 feet in a stairwell while drunk. He had been in the hospital for some time in a coma and it probably wasn’t wise for him to be drinking.

“I blacked out, and the next thing I remember is waking up in a hotel room bed.” – Kurt Jeffries

Jeffries was taking anti-seizure medication and he would remember the end of the night saying, “I blacked out, and the next thing I remember is waking up in a hotel room bed.” The second night saw a food fight happen, while Winnick was found locked in a closet wearing a bra with him remembering, “I was in recovery and shock for many days afterwards. They were so friendly and entertaining, as huge as they are. It was the best time of my life.”

“I’m in an anonymous program now.” – Kurt Jeffries

So what happened after the contest? Jeffries revealed in the book, I Want my MTV, “I’m in an anonymous program now. I was drinking oil tankers of booze, smoking plantations of marijuana and heading to be buried. My parents gave me an ultimatum.”

Today he works as a facility manager at a school and does maintenance work. Sadly though, he’s also legally blind and diabetic.
